Abstract:
N-acyl modified sialic acid (α-(2→6))-D-aminopyranose derivatives, their synthesis methods and uses are disclosed. Sialic acid (α-(2→6))-D-aminopyranose derivatives represented by formula 1 are synthesized by using D-aminogalactose (glucose) and sialic acid as raw materials, which are coupled with carrier proteins or polypeptides to obtain glycoprotein (glycopeptide) conjugates. Acetyl is replaced by derivative acyl in the structures of said compounds, therefore the compounds show good activity in antitumor vaccines.
